The Top 7 Restaurants in San Juan Capistrano You Have to Try

By Natalie Boyle, REALTOR®, Founder of Verso Homes (DRE #01329012)

Welcome to Verso Homes’ guide to the best restaurants in San Juan Capistrano, the charming mission town in Orange County, California. Known for its rich heritage and scenic beauty, San Juan Capistrano is also a food lover’s paradise. From farm-to-table eateries to authentic taquerias, there’s something for every taste. Per Yelp , local dining searches have climbed 15% year-over-year. According to the California Restaurant Association , San Juan Capistrano is home to over 85 unique eateries as of 2024. And per the Orange County Visitors Association , 45% of county visitors dine out in San Juan Capistrano each year.

Top 7 San Juan Capistrano Restaurants

1. Trevor’s at The Tracks

A local favorite for internationally-inspired dishes and generous portions, set on a heated patio beside the railway.

What to Try: The Poke Nachos & a craft cocktail.

Location: 26701 Verdugo St, San Juan Capistrano, CA 92675

Pro Tip: My favorite seat is on the south patio, where you can see the historic train roll by as you dine.

2. The Tea House on Los Rios

Step into a Victorian-style high tea experience with scones, finger sandwiches, and a curated tea selection.

What to Try: The traditional high tea set & a pot of English Breakfast.

Location: 31731 Los Rios St, San Juan Capistrano, CA 92675

3. Heritage Barbecue

A must-visit for smoked meats—brisket, ribs, and sides that showcase Southern-style barbecue.

“Our wood-smoked brisket is slow-cooked for 14 hours to lock in juiciness.” – Pitmaster Jorge, Heritage Barbecue

What to Try: Brisket sampler & the banana bread pudding.

Location: 31721 Camino Capistrano, San Juan Capistrano, CA 92675

4. Ellie’s Table at the Egan House

Cozy cafe in a historic Victorian home, featuring scratch-made pastries and comfort classics.

“I named this café after my grandmother Ellie—her recipes inspire every dish on our menu.” – Proprietor Jane Egan

What to Try: The Palm Sandwich & a lavender latte.

Location: 31892 Camino Capistrano, San Juan Capistrano, CA 92675

5. The Ramos House Cafe

Farm-to-table California cuisine in a historic mission-era home with garden seating.

What to Try: Seasonal salad & the house-made sourdough.

Location: 31752 Los Rios St, San Juan Capistrano, CA 92675

6. Mayfield

Romantic fine-dining with a globally inspired menu and craft cocktails.

What to Try: Chef’s tasting menu & a signature martini.

Location: 31761 Camino Capistrano Suite 5-6, San Juan Capistrano, CA 92675

7. Sol Agave

Contemporary Mexican fare with agave-infused specialties and festive decor.

What to Try: Chicken Mole Poblano & the agave-shrimp tacos.

Location: 31111 Rancho Viejo Rd, San Juan Capistrano, CA 92675
